Questions people ask

What do U.S. hospitals charge for Spinal Fusion Except Cervical with Spinal Curvature, Malignancy, Infection or Extensive?

Across 17 U.S. hospitals, the middle charge for Spinal Fusion Except Cervical with Spinal Curvature, Malignancy, Infection or Extensive is $445,292. Half of hospitals charge less than that and half charge more. The cheapest quarter charge under $315,716 and the dearest quarter over $783,179.

Why do hospitals charge such different amounts for the same procedure?

Because a hospital charge is a list price it sets itself, not a regulated rate. For Spinal Fusion Except Cervical with Spinal Curvature, Malignancy, Infection or Extensive, the hospitals in the dearest tenth charge about 4.5x what the cheapest tenth charge for the same coded work. Insurers negotiate their own rates from those lists, which is why the charge and what is actually paid can be very far apart.

Is that what I would actually pay?

No. $120,826 is roughly what Medicare actually paid per case, against an average charge of $547,673. If you have insurance, your plan pays a negotiated rate and you pay your deductible and coinsurance. If you are uninsured or out of network, the hospital's charge is where your bill starts — which is why the gap matters. Ask for a written good-faith estimate before treatment.

What this code covers

CMS records this work as MS-DRG 456: “SPINAL FUSION EXCEPT CERVICAL WITH SPINAL CURVATURE, MALIGNANCY, INFECTION OR EXTENSIVE”. A DRG covers a whole inpatient stay rather than a single item, so the charge includes the room, the procedure and the care around it. Codes that mention complications carry a different, usually higher price.
